What is Vehicle Leasing Software?
Vehicle leasing software is a comprehensive digital solution designed to automate and streamline the entire leasing process. From managing contracts, payments and maintenance schedules to tracking fleet utilization, the software helps businesses efficiently manage their leased vehicles. It provides a centralized platform for managing all aspects of the leasing process, reducing manual errors, improving operational efficiency and enhancing customer experience.
Whether you are a leasing company, a business with a large fleet of leased vehicles or an individual managing a personal lease, vehicle leasing software can help you stay organized and ensure timely and accurate management.
Key Features of Vehicle Leasing Software
Vehicle leasing software comes packed with a wide range of features designed to automate tasks, increase operational efficiency and provide real-time insights into fleet performance. Let’s explore some of the core features that make vehicle leasing software an invaluable tool for businesses -
1. Fleet Management
At the heart of vehicle leasing software is fleet management. This feature allows businesses to track and manage their leased vehicles from a single platform. It includes the following key capabilities:
Vehicle Tracking - Real-time tracking of vehicle availability, usage and location.
Fleet Utilization - Track vehicle usage patterns to optimize fleet utilization and ensure that no vehicles are left idle for extended periods.
Vehicle Condition Reports - Monitor the condition of each vehicle with detailed reports on wear and tear, maintenance history and upcoming service needs.
Fleet management features help ensure that your vehicles are being used efficiently and that any potential issues are addressed promptly, preventing downtime and reducing operational costs.
2. Contract Management
Managing leasing contracts can be time-consuming, especially when handling multiple agreements at once. Vehicle leasing software simplifies this process with automated contract generation, storage and renewal reminders.
Key features of contract management include -
Automated Contract Creation: Easily generate customized lease contracts using pre-built templates that can be modified to suit each client’s needs.
Centralized Document Storage - Store all lease agreements, addendums and related documents in one central location for easy access.
Contract Renewal Reminders - Set up automated notifications to remind you when a lease is approaching its renewal date, reducing the risk of losing clients or missing out on renewals.
By automating contract management, businesses can save time, reduce the risk of errors and improve overall customer satisfaction.
3. Billing and Payment Integration
Billing and payment management are crucial components of the vehicle leasing process. Vehicle leasing software integrates with payment gateways to facilitate smooth transactions, ensuring timely invoicing and payment collection.
Key features include -
Automated Invoicing - Automatically generate and send invoices to clients based on lease terms, including payment schedules, fees and taxes.
Payment Tracking - Track payments in real-time and receive notifications for overdue payments, minimizing late payments and improving cash flow.
Integrated Payment Gateways - Allow customers to make payments directly through the platform via credit/debit card, bank transfer or other payment methods.
This integration streamlines the financial aspects of vehicle leasing, improving cash flow and reducing the administrative burden of manual billing and payment tracking.
4. Maintenance Scheduling and Tracking
Maintaining leased vehicles is crucial to extending their lifespan and ensuring they operate efficiently. Vehicle leasing software automates maintenance scheduling, ensuring that vehicles are serviced at the right time and reducing the likelihood of costly repairs down the road.
Key features include -
Service Reminders - Set up automated reminders for regular maintenance, such as oil changes, tire rotations and inspections.
Service History - Keep a detailed record of all maintenance and repair activities for each vehicle, helping you track any recurring issues and identify trends.
Integration with Service Providers - Some platforms allow integration with third-party service providers, so you can schedule and coordinate repairs directly through the software.
A well-maintained fleet leads to fewer breakdowns, less downtime and improved vehicle performance, which ultimately reduces costs for your business and enhances the leasing experience for your customers.

Choosing the Right Vehicle Leasing Software
When selecting vehicle leasing software, businesses should consider the following factors to ensure they choose the best solution for their needs -
User Interface - A user-friendly interface ensures that your team can easily navigate the platform and adapt to new features without extensive training.
Integration Capabilities - Look for software that can integrate with your existing systems, such as CRM tools, accounting software and payment platforms.
Customization Options - The ability to tailor the software to your business needs, such as custom billing cycles, reporting metrics or service reminders, is essential for maximizing its value.
Customer Support - Choose a provider that offers robust customer support, including 24/7 assistance, regular updates and training resources to ensure smooth implementation and ongoing usage.
